Từ 1 tới 2 trên tổng số 2 kết quả

Đề tài: Hỏi về javascript trong HTML !!!

  1. #1
    Ngày gia nhập
    05 2010
    Nơi ở
    Tp Hcm
    Bài viết
    49

    Mặc định Hỏi về javascript trong HTML !!!

    PHP Code:
    <!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">
    <
    html xmlns="http://www.w3.org/1999/xhtml">
    <
    head>
    <
    meta http-equiv="Content-Type" content="text/html; charset=utf-8" />
    <
    title>Untitled Document</title>
    <
    script language="javascript">
    function 
    a()
    {               
             var 
    ND document.form1.Noidung.value;
            var 
    chuoi"",i=0;
            
    //Xử lý khoảng trằng đầu chuỗi
            
    if (ND.substring(i,i+1)==" ")
                while (
    ND.substring(i,i+1)==" ")
                    
    i++;
            
         
         
            
    //Xử lý trước khi lưu dữ liệu
            
    if (chuoi.length ==0)
            {
                
    alert("Nội dung góp ý không được để trống!");
                
    document.form1.Noidung.select();
                return 
    false;
            }
            else
                return 
    true;
             
        
    }
    </script>
    </head>

    <body>
    <form   name="form1" method="post" action="" onsubmit="return a()"    >
      <label>
      <textarea name="Noidung"></textarea>
      </label>
      <label>
      <input type="submit" name="Submit" value="Submit"   />
      </label>
      <p>
        <label></label>
      </p>
      </form>
    </body>
    </html> 
    khi mình nhập vào nội dung thì nó vẫn alert bạn nào fix dùm với ?

  2. #2
    Ngày gia nhập
    07 2009
    Nơi ở
    Tp.HCM
    Bài viết
    238

    Trong đoạn javascript trên của bạn biến chuoi lúc nào cũng bằng "" nên length = 0. vì vậy cho dù bạn có nhập hay không thì alert cũng sẽ bật lên.
    Bạn chỉ cần kiểm tra textarea NoiDung có dữ liệu không. không có thì bật cái alert lên, ngược lại sử dụng hàm trim để cắt bỏ khoảng trắng ở đầu và cuối chuỗi trong textarea NoiDung.
    Khi bạn cầm trên tay một món hàng Trung Quốc là bạn đang giúp Trung Quốc có thêm những viên đạn, những khẩu súng để bắn vào người Việt Nam.

Các đề tài tương tự

  1. Kiểm tra Tetbox trong HTML bằng Javascript
    Gửi bởi trungductk8utehy trong diễn đàn Thắc mắc lập trình ASP.NET
    Trả lời: 2
    Bài viết cuối: 22-10-2012, 08:47 PM
  2. Hỏi về html/javascript/css...
    Gửi bởi bubu333 trong diễn đàn Nhập môn lập trình C#, ASP.NET
    Trả lời: 0
    Bài viết cuối: 31-05-2012, 10:13 AM
  3. Cách chèn javascript vào thẻ html trong ASP.NET?
    Gửi bởi pvtam2a trong diễn đàn Thắc mắc lập trình ASP.NET
    Trả lời: 1
    Bài viết cuối: 04-03-2011, 07:57 PM
  4. Bị lỗi khi nhúng file html, javascript vào Resources trong lập trình C#?
    Gửi bởi vuathongtin trong diễn đàn Thắc mắc lập trình C#
    Trả lời: 2
    Bài viết cuối: 19-01-2011, 07:00 PM
  5. Lớp học HTML JavaScript CSS
    Gửi bởi whamy04 trong diễn đàn Thắc mắc chung
    Trả lời: 15
    Bài viết cuối: 11-12-2007, 12:29 PM

Quyền hạn của bạn

  • Bạn không thể gửi đề tài mới
  • Bạn không thể gửi bài trả lời
  • Bạn không thể gửi các đính kèm
  • Bạn không thể chỉnh sửa bài viết của bạn